Tyrone is comparing mobile phone plans. The plans are as follows:  

Plan A: $95 for unlimited talk time and text messaging  

Plan B: 10 cents per minute for talk and 5 cents per text message  

Plan C: $20 monthly fee plus 5 cents per minute for talk and 5 cents per text message  

Plan D: $45 monthly fee with the first 500 minutes of talk free, then 10 cents per minute after that, along with unlimited text messages.  

If Tyrone talks for 800 minutes each month and uses 1000 text messages, which plan is least expensive for him?  

Plan A  

Plan B  

Plan C  

Plan D

Step-by-step explanation:

<u>The cheapest plan for Tyrone is the D:</u> <em>because it has unlimited free messages, and 500 minutes of free conversation, as 800 speaks, minus 500, there are 300 for which you would have to pay, 10 cent per minute, which would be $ 30 , plus the $ 45 that the plan costs, they would make a total of $ 75. </em>

<u>800 - 500 = 300 x 0.10 = 30 + 45 = 75 $</u>

If 8 identical blackboards are to be divided among 4 schools,how many divisions are possible? How many, if each school mustrecei
MAXImum [283]

Answer:

There are 165 ways to distribute the blackboards between the schools. If at least 1 blackboard goes to each school, then we only have 35 ways.

Step-by-step explanation:

Essentially, this is a problem of balls and sticks. The 8 identical blackboards can be represented as 8 balls, and you assign them to each school by using 3 sticks. Basically each school receives an amount of blackboards equivalent to the amount of balls between 2 sticks: The first school gets all the balls before the first stick, the second school gets all the balls between stick 1 and stick 2, the third school gets the balls between sticks 2 and 3 and the last school gets all remaining balls.

 The problem reduces to take 11 consecutive spots which we will use to localize the balls and the sticks and select 3 places to put the sticks. The amount of ways to do this is {11 \choose 3} = 165 . As a result, we have 165 ways to distribute the blackboards.

If each school needs at least 1 blackboard you can give 1 blackbooard to each of them first and distribute the remaining 4 the same way we did before. This time there will be 4 balls and 3 sticks, so we have to put 3 sticks in 7 spaces (if a school takes what it is between 2 sticks that doesnt have balls between, then that school only gets the first blackboard we assigned to it previously). The amount of ways to localize the sticks is {7 \choose 3} = 35. Thus, there are only 35 ways to distribute the blackboards in this case.
